Schumer-McConnell dial down the debt ceiling drama

Jordain Carney  |  November 22, 2021

By Jordain Carney, includes “… While GOP senators have floated that there are options on the table for how the debt ceiling gets raised, they don’t believe 10 members of their caucus will vote a second time to help advance a debt ceiling bill. Instead, the main offer from Republicans is to help speed up the process of Democrats raising the debt ceiling on their own through reconciliation, which lets them avoid the 60-vote legislative filibuster. … But some Democrats are adamantly against using the budget process, believing that Republicans will blink like they did in October. …”
